(run-shell-command "brightnessctl set 100%")) ;;; Float terminal scratchpad system ;; ;; StumpWM's define-frame-preference supports :float as the frame number, which ;; causes the window to be floated *during* group-add-window, before tiling ;; logic runs. This is the only reliable way to float a window from config — ;; attempting to call float-window from *new-window-hook* is too late, as ;; StumpWM has already tiled it. The hook IS still useful for positioning ;; after the float is established. ;; ;; float-window and float-window-move-resize are internal (stumpwm::), not ;; exported from the stumpwm package. ;; ;; To add a new float terminal: ;; 1. Add (:float t t :class "my-class") to the "Default" define-frame-preference ;; 2. Call (register-float-term "my-class" "command" x y width height) ;; Pass :persistent t if the window should hide on s-q instead of closing ;; 3. Define a command that calls (spawn-or-focus "my-class" "command") (defvar *float-term-rules* '()) (defun register-float-term (class command x y width height &key persistent) "Register a floating terminal. Add a matching define-frame-preference rule too. If PERSISTENT is t, smart-kill will hide the window instead of killing it." (setf *float-term-rules* (cons (list class command x y width height :persistent persistent) (remove class *float-term-rules* :key #'car :test #'string=)))) (add-hook *new-window-hook* (lambda (win) (let ((rule (assoc (window-class win) *float-term-rules* :test #'string=))) (when rule (let ((x (nth 2 rule)) (y (nth 3 rule)) (width (nth 4 rule)) (height (nth 5 rule))) (stumpwm::float-window-move-resize win :x x :y y :width width :height height)))))) (defun spawn-or-focus (class command) "Unhide or focus existing window with CLASS, or spawn COMMAND if none exists." (let ((win (find-if (lambda (w) (string= (window-class w) class)) (screen-windows (current-screen))))) (cond ((null win) (run-shell-command command)) ((eq win (current-window)) nil) (t (focus-window win))))) (defcommand smart-kill () () "Kill window normally, unless it's a persistent float — then hide it instead." (let* ((win (current-window)) (class (when win (window-class win))) (rule (when class (assoc class *float-term-rules* :test #'string=)))) (if (and rule (getf (nthcdr 6 rule) :persistent)) (hide-window win) (kill-window-or-frame)))) ;; Registrations — add new float terminals here (register-float-term "alsamixer-scratch" "wezterm start --class alsamixer-scratch -- alsamixer" 628 450 800 400) (defcommand alsamixer-float () () "Open alsamixer in a floating wezterm window." (spawn-or-focus "alsamixer-scratch" "wezterm start --class alsamixer-scratch -- alsamixer")) (register-float-term "ncmpcpp-scratch" "wezterm start --class ncmpcpp-scratch -- ncmpcpp" 628 300 900 500 :persistent t) (defcommand ncmpcpp-float () () "Open ncmpcpp in a persistent floating wezterm window." (spawn-or-focus "ncmpcpp-scratch" "wezterm start --class ncmpcpp-scratch -- ncmpcpp")) ;;; Config keymap (defvar *config-map* (make-sparse-keymap)) (define-key *config-map* (kbd "a") "alsamixer-float") (defvar *brightness-map* (make-sparse-keymap)) (define-key *brightness-map* (kbd "1") "brightness-10") (define-key *brightness-map* (kbd "2") "brightness-20") (define-key *brightness-map* (kbd "3") "brightness-30") (define-key *brightness-map* (kbd "4") "brightness-40") (define-key *brightness-map* (kbd "5") "brightness-50") (define-key *brightness-map* (kbd "6") "brightness-60") (define-key *brightness-map* (kbd "7") "brightness-70") (define-key *brightness-map* (kbd "8") "brightness-80") (define-key *brightness-map* (kbd "9") "brightness-90") (define-key *brightness-map* (kbd "0") "brightness-100") (define-key *config-map* (kbd "b") *brightness-map*) ;;; Keymaps (defvar *gaps-map* (make-sparse-keymap)) (define-key *gaps-map* (kbd "0") "gaps-off") (define-key *gaps-map* (kbd "1") "gaps-small") (define-key *gaps-map* (kbd "2") "gaps-medium") (define-key *gaps-map* (kbd "3") "gaps-large") (defvar *window-map* (make-sparse-keymap)) (define-key *window-map* (kbd "r") "iresize") (define-key *window-map* (kbd "g") *gaps-map*) (defvar *media-map* (make-sparse-keymap)) (define-key *media-map* (kbd "v") "mpv-pick") (define-key *media-map* (kbd "m") "mpv-url") (define-key *media-map* (kbd "d") "yt-download") (define-key *media-map* (kbd "p") "ncmpcpp-float") ;;; Top-level bindings (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-d") "rofi-run") (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-w") "rofi-pull-window") (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-h") "move-focus left") (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-j") "move-focus down") (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-k") "move-focus up") (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-l") "move-focus right") (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-p") "next-in-frame") (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-n") "prev-in-frame") (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-q") "smart-kill") (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-F") "select-floating-window") (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-f") "toggle-fullscreen") (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-c") *config-map*) (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s--") "vsplit") (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-\\") "hsplit") (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-W") *window-map*) (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-m") *media-map*) ;;; Groups (grename "1") (run-commands "gnewbg 2" "gnewbg 3" "gnewbg 4") ;;; Group switching (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-1") "gselect 1") (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-2") "gselect 2") (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-3") "gselect 3") (define-key *top-map* (kbd "s-4") "gselect 4")
